Tracklist

A1 Pubertet Vlada Gradom
A2 Kalabalak
A3 Bistra Voda
A4 L.A.krdija
B1 Billion Air-Conditions
B2 Malo Sutra
B3 Bez Reči
B4 Zelena Fotelja Mog Doma

Total Time: 36:16

Line-up/Musicians

Backing Vocals – Ana Kostovska, Bodan , Goran , Bobi
Bass, Percussion, Pedalboard [Bass] – Bodan Arsovski
Drums, Percussion – Dragoljub Đuričić
Guitar, Vocals, Percussion – Vlatko Stefanovski
Organ [Hammond], Glockenspiel – Slobodan Bobi Micev
Tenor Saxophone – Petar Kargov

About this release

Jugoton – LSY 63158 (Yugoslavia)

Recorded at studio M2 RTV Skopje, 19.2-8.3.1983

On this album LEB I SOL returned to the more instrumental form with only two vocal tracks out of eight, but what was interesting they delivered again a very good album after disappointing "Sledovanje".

The same line-up was supported by an organist and a sax player which added more adventurous fusion with some funk groove, not exactly on par with their early albums, still very close. The title track "Kalabalak" is indeed too poppy song, being a smash hit and is probably the worst track on the album, although it is not bad as a decent pop-rock as such.

The remaining stuff is excellent music, only occasionally spoiled by those terrible mid-1980s production (electronic drum effects etc.). Arsovski plays his bass more with a funky rhythms but it is not in a bad meaning. Highlight of the album is his composition "Bistra voda" (Eng. Clear Water) which is one of the most beautiful and emotional melodies of their catalogue and of the entire ex-YU music scene. Thus, I would give it little bit more than 3,5 stars: it is very good listening, not only for fusion fans but to wider jazz and rock audience and can be recommended.
